Highlights
Are people in Paxton older or younger than people in Quincy?
- The Median Age in Paxton is 0.2 years younger than in Quincy.

Are housing costs cheaper in Paxton or Quincy?
- Paxton housing costs are 20.4% less expensive than Quincy hous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Paxton or Quincy?
- The average commute for residents of Paxton is 5.4 minutes longer than it is for residents of Quincy.

Things to do in Paxton?
Living in Paxton, IL is a truly unique experience. As a small rural community with a population of just over 4,000, you will find yourself surrounded by an idyllic landscape of rolling hills, lush meadows and picturesque farms. The city is home to a vibrant downtown area with shops, restaurants and other businesses that cater to the local population and visitors alike. The city also offers numerous parks and recreational activities such as swimming, golfing and fishing at nearby lakes. With its peaceful atmosphere and laid-back lifestyle, Paxton is the ideal place to call home if you're looking for a comfortable place to settle down in Illinois.
